| -namespace webrtc { | 
| - | 
| -struct DataChannelInit { | 
| -  DataChannelInit() | 
| -      : reliable(false), | 
| -        ordered(true), | 
| -        maxRetransmitTime(-1), | 
| -        maxRetransmits(-1), | 
| -        negotiated(false), | 
| -        id(-1) { | 
| -  } | 
| - | 
| -  bool reliable;           // Deprecated. | 
| -  bool ordered;            // True if ordered delivery is required. | 
| -  int maxRetransmitTime;   // The max period of time in milliseconds in which | 
| -                           // retransmissions will be sent.  After this time, no | 
| -                           // more retransmissions will be sent. -1 if unset. | 
| -  int maxRetransmits;      // The max number of retransmissions. -1 if unset. | 
| -  std::string protocol;    // This is set by the application and opaque to the | 
| -                           // WebRTC implementation. | 
| -  bool negotiated;         // True if the channel has been externally negotiated | 
| -                           // and we do not send an in-band signalling in the | 
| -                           // form of an "open" message. | 
| -  int id;                  // The stream id, or SID, for SCTP data channels. -1 | 
| -                           // if unset. | 
| -}; |
